About
Coffee Trainer VR, released in 2018, is a unique indie simulation game that invites players to step into the world of coffee-making. With an immersive virtual reality experience, players learn various brewing techniques while enjoying a cozy environment. The game stands out for its educational aspect within the gaming landscape, making it both enjoyable and informative.
